Corporate Team Scoring &
Awards:
Participants scored on a team basis in the following team divisions: Men's
Open, Men's Masters (all members 40 and older), Women's Open, Women's
Masters (all members 40 and older).
Teams can be of unlimited size - three
fastest runners determine cumulative time. Awards given to the three fastest
finishers on each of the top three teams in each division.

Corporate Team Competition
Qualifications & Procedures
- All entry forms must be completed and each participant must sign a race waiver.
- To compete in the team competition, all members must be employed by the organization for
at least 1 month prior to the race (July 12, 2010 for Corporate 5K).
-
Applications received August 6, 2010 are guaranteed
inclusion in team scoring.
- Teams can be of unlimited size, but must
have a minimum of 3 members. Companies may enter an unlimited number of teams
& participants.
- All team entries should be sent together,
with a roster for each team.
Roster must include the name of all team members, the team captain's
address and all team members' day and evening phone numbers.
- There can be no guarantee of a team entry if team entries are received individually or
in groups other than on a complete team roster.
- Mixed teams will compete in the men's open category.
- The exchange of race chips or bibs is not permitted.
